About the speaker
Free Egunfemi is an independent historical strategist and founder of Untold RVA: The people’s choice for the creative advancement of Richmond’s most powerful resistance narratives, hidden in plain sight throughout the commemorative landscape.
Free's conspiracy of good people includes relentless guerrillas in public media, street art, academia, youth empowerment, political activism, spiritual elevation and community design using ancestral self determination to disrupt racist legacies of oppression.
As a social innovator in residence at Six Points Innovation Center and the founder for Richmond's outpost for the United States Department of Arts and Culture, Free's groundbreaking projects are leading the front lines of what she has entitled the Commemorative Justice movement.
